Crane operators boost operations overseas
PAPUA New Guinean trainer-operators from ICTSI South Pacific’s Lae terminal contributed to the operations at the Mindanao Container Terminal (MCT) in the Philippines by training Filipino personnel on mobile harbour crane (MHC) operations.
